Emmetropic
Emmetropic refers to the normal condition of the eye wherein light focuses directly on the retina, resulting in perfect vision without the need for corrective lenses.
Myopia
A vision condition where close objects appear clear but distant objects are blurry, due to the eye's shape causing light rays to focus in front of the retina.
Accommodation
The process by which the eye changes optical power to focus on an object at different distances, primarily by altering the curvature of the lens.
Hyperopic
Pertaining to farsightedness, a condition where distant objects are seen more clearly than close ones due to the light rays focusing behind the retina.
